1How does the Kansas climate affect my choice of flooring for a home in Scammon?

Scammon experiences hot, humid summers and cold winters with significant temperature fluctuations, which can cause some flooring materials to expand and contract. For this reason, we recommend engineered hardwood, luxury vinyl plank (LVP), or tile over solid hardwood, which is more prone to warping. Proper acclimation of materials in your home for 48-72 hours before installation is a critical local best practice to ensure long-term stability.

2What is the typical timeline for a full flooring installation in a Scammon home?

For an average-sized home, the timeline typically ranges from 2 to 5 days, depending on the material and the complexity of subfloor preparation. It's important to schedule installations outside of extreme weather seasons when possible; late spring and early fall are ideal in Southeast Kansas to avoid high humidity that can slow adhesive curing or winter delays from potential ice storms affecting material delivery.

3Are there specific permits or local regulations in Scammon or Cherokee County I need to be aware of for flooring installation?

Generally, a simple flooring replacement in an existing home does not require a permit in Scammon or Cherokee County. However, if the project is part of a larger remodel that involves altering the home's structure (like moving walls or significant electrical/plumbing work), a building permit may be required. We always recommend homeowners check with the Cherokee County Building Department for their specific project, and reputable local installers will handle this due diligence.

4What should I look for when choosing a reliable flooring installer in the Scammon area?

Look for a provider with a proven local reputation, verifiable references from nearby towns like Columbus or Baxter Springs, and proper licensing/insurance. Given the older housing stock in the region, choose an installer experienced in addressing common local subfloor issues like uneven joists in pier-and-beam foundations or moisture mitigation in basements. Always get a detailed, written estimate that includes all material, labor, and disposal costs.

5What are common unexpected costs or issues that arise during flooring installations in older Scammon homes?

The most frequent unexpected issues involve subfloor repair, such as replacing damaged or uneven plank subfloors common in historic homes, and addressing minor foundation settling. Moisture testing is also crucial, as high groundwater levels in our region can lead to concrete slab moisture problems. A reputable installer will include a thorough pre-installation inspection in their quote to identify and budget for these potential challenges upfront.
